Sumario: | In this research, an adequate feeding manual is proposed considering that timely feeding can strengthen early childhood development in children under 3 years. It is also about promoting the idea that a well-nourished child without anemia grows strong, healthy, cheerful, and performs more in school in the future. A well-fed child becomes less sick with diarrhea or respiratory infection and saves the cost of caring for these diseases and in the treatment of anemia. Meanwhile, early childhood development in children under 3 years of age implies that each child has their own rhythm and some capacities are gradually being built, in this sense development is a continuous process that occurs when the child interacts with people, this means that a child has life, health and good nutrition as part of his well-being and as a basis for development. An environment conducive to its integral development. The idea of investigating in the study variables such as: early childhood feeding and development, has allowed me to propose a feeding manual aimed at parents in order to create healthy habits and thereby establish assertive behaviors regarding the development of attitudes to be architects of sustainable development based on an adequate habit of eating practices of their minor children. |
